Lady Gaga’s unique style has always caught her audience’s attention. “Fashion is everything,” she says, “I want the imagery to be so strong that fans will want to eat and taste and lick every part of us.” The artist has definitely been successful in making an impression with her shocking outfits; she’s performed in a bodysuit with cone-shaped lightning breasts, she’s been photographed wearing nothing but metal orbit-shaped discs around her head, and she became a lampshade for one of her interviews. But, my all-time favorite is the Kermit the Frog coat she wore in a recent interview she had with German television. She even accessorized her outfit with a single Kermit on her head!

“I dress this way all the time because it inspires my life. I dress this way because my whole life is art and my whole life is performance,” explains Lady Gaga. “You don’t need money to live the way that I live. You just need a good idea and creativity.” Lady Gaga definitely has tons of creativity when it comes to the way she dresses, and the best thing about it is that, even when she’s dressed in the most outrageous of outfits, she acts completely natural, as if she is not wearing anything out of the ordinary. Although this interview is in German, one can still see that the singer is trying to take her outfit seriously. She is talking as if she is wearing jeans and the plainest tee, and not a coat made of dozens of drooping toy frogs!

Lady Gaga’s coat was created by French nobleman and clothing designer Jean Charles de Castelbajac (who is also known as JC/DC).  De Castelbajac’s creations have included a coat of teddy bears worn by Madonna and, of course, Lady Gaga’s famous Kermit coat.

Pauric Sweeney’s Special Edition 16

June 26, 2009

Pauric Sweeney’s new line of handbags, the Special Edition 16 collection, caught my attention because their bright, neon color palette and geometric designs bring recall the somewhat chaotic style of the 80’s but do so in a subdued manner.

“The colors came out of my subconscious,” says Sweeney, “I am a child of the ’80s, after all.” Sweeney, who began making graphic clutches and purses in 2005, sees his “handbags as compositions as well as objects.” The Special Edition 16 collection is inspired by the avant-garde sound of composer and electronic music pioneer John Cage.

The collection features handbags composed of a mix of exotic skins (such as such as crocodile, alligator, stingray, and calfskin) cut into geometric shapes and set on backgrounds of dazzling neon colors. Featured below is one bubble-gum pink shoulder bag from the collection.
